css - 不使用通用选择器选择元素的所有直接后代

标签 css css-selectors

我目前有这样的东西:

article > * { max-width: 800px; }

但是人们提示使用通用选择器。除了手动输入每个可能的标签名称(我一定会错过)之外,不使用通用选择器的最佳方法是什么?

最佳答案

如果你能固定文章的宽度,那么如果你不显式地将它们设置为更大的尺寸,可能溢出的元素就不多了。所以如果你设置

article, article div, article img {
    max-width: 800px;
}

你可能还好。如果您发现缺少一个,请添加一个。

关于css - 不使用通用选择器选择元素的所有直接后代,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/12577544/

相关文章:

javascript - jquery animate 左百分比关闭

javascript - 失去 HTML 表中文本字段的焦点以启动 JQuery 计算

css - 单个 IMG 在 DIV 中多次居中,在外部 DIV 中右对齐

css - 为 CSS 选择器创建 Sublime Text 3 片段

selenium - NoSuchElementException,Selenium 无法定位元素

CSS 性能 : descendent or two direct descendent selectors best?

css - CSS 是否有选择器用于在多个类中进行选择?

css - 当对象样式需要依赖于父容器时,我可以坚持容器和内容的 OOCSS 分离吗?

html - CSS : How to do the reverse of line wrapper

javascript - 从主页隐藏网站导航